Chapter 3

Author: Peachy
The door closed.

I collapsed onto the floor.

I could feel our mate bond, distant and thin, being smothered by another woman's scent.

The pack was already gossiping. Ryan had abandoned me.

I stayed home, enduring the sharp, pulsing pain from the bond.

Two weeks later was the full moon celebration.

"Luna, are you sure you should go?" My omega housekeeper, Lena, looked at me with worried eyes.

I stared at my haggard reflection in the mirror. At over four months, my belly was just starting to show.

I had to go.

I refused to let them see me as broken.

The grand hall of the Black Moon Estate glittered with light.

I walked in alone, wearing a black evening gown, my head held high.

The chatter died instantly.

Every head turned toward me.

Their eyes were filled with pity, mockery, and morbid curiosity.

"Monica?"

Chloe, Ryan's sister, glided toward me, a viper in silk.

She was flanked by the daughters of pack elders, her face a mask of fake concern.

"Are you alright? You look awful."

"I'm fine."

"Are you?" Chloe leaned in, her voice suddenly sharp. "Then why did my brother move out?"

The music in the ballroom seemed to stop. Everyone was listening.

"Chloe, this is none of your business."

"None of my business?" she sneered. "My brother is the Alpha of this pack! The purity of his bloodline is everything!"

She suddenly pointed a finger at my stomach, her voice a piercing shriek.

"Everyone is dying to know! While you're claiming to carry my brother's heir, he's off protecting some other woman! So, tell us, Monica. Who is the real father of the pup you're carrying?"

Dead silence.

"Chloe!" I was shaking with rage. "You're insane!"

"Am I?" she laughed, triumphant. "Let's ask the pack! Our Alpha values his bloodline above all else. If that was really his pup, do you think he would ever leave its side for a second?"

Whispers erupted around me, and the looks of suspicion felt like arrows.

"This is Ryan's child! The only heir to the Blackthorne family!" I screamed.

"An heir?" she shrieked with laughter. "A bastard with no name? Guards! Seize the woman who shamed our Alpha!"

Two towering enforcers walked toward me, their faces blank.

"You wouldn't dare!" I backed away. "I am Ryan's mate! I am your Luna!"

"Mate?" Chloe's eyes glinted with malice. "A woman who can't even name her pup's father has no right to be our Luna!"

Rough hands grabbed my arms.

I was dragged from the hall.

They hauled me back to the manor.

In the main hall, Ryan was gently rubbing Bonnie's back.

She was curled up on the sofa, pale and looking terrified.

"Ryan…" she trembled. "I heard so much noise outside…"

"It's nothing," Ryan's voice was impossibly soft. "I'll protect you."

Then he saw me. Dragged in by his guards, my dress torn, my hair a mess. A complete wreck.

But there was no sympathy in his eyes. Only cold disgust.

"What happened?"

"Alpha," one of the enforcers reported. "She caused a scene at the gala. Lady Chloe accused her of disgracing the pack's name."

Ryan looked at me like I was a stranger.

Bonnie whimpered, pressing a hand to her stomach. "Ryan, I'm so scared… The way she's looking at me… What if she hurts the baby?"

That was the last straw.

Ryan's face hardened.

He didn't even look at me. His voice was ice.

"Lock her in the west wing's silver cell. She doesn't leave until I say so."
